Coming into the season many expected the Memphis Grizzlies to be a good team, but it was a surprise to many to see that they made such a drastic jump from last season. Not only is the team playing at an elite level, but they are also playing with a great sense of comradery and unity that is by far the best of any other roster in the NBA. However, there is one thing that sets this team apart from the rest and makes them very dangerous.

When looking at all the teams in title contention, all of them came into the season with those expectations. Essentially their season would be a failure if they didn’t win the championship. That goes for the Golden State Warriors, Phoenix Suns, Milwaukee Bucks, Brooklyn Nets, and Philadelphia 76ers. That isn’t the case with the Memphis Grizzlies.

There are no overbearing expectations weighing on their shoulders. This allows them to play more freely and comfortably as they have been this entire season. Everyone on the Grizzlies is just having fun playing the game of basketball.

Whether it’s celebrating with teammates or talking trash to the opponents, Memphis is going to make sure they have fun while playing the game of basketball. After LeBron James took exception to some trash-talking from Desmond Bane earlier in the season, Ja Morant didn’t shy away from standing his and the team’s ground.

"“There ain’t no running in the M, man. We climb up the chimney. We ain’t ducking no smoke. We’re gonna let everybody know we’re here. We’re gonna play hard, we’re trying to get a win and if you don’t like it? Oh well.” – Ja Morant"

While turmoil is brewing in locker rooms of other teams, Memphis continues to build an even stronger bond between their players and it’s evident with their play on the court. Despite this, the Grizzlies also hold themselves with the discipline of a team with championship aspirations. It’s an amazing blend of living in the moment, while also acknowledging there is a future and that not everything is on the line right now.

The Grizzlies currently sit half a game back of the second seed and are to be expecting Dillon Brooks very soon, which is only going to make them harder to deal with. This team is hungry and wants to win and the stars are aligning for them to be able to do it on their terms. Just like how the Memphis Grizzlies want to do it.
